Google AIO Cites Deeper Into Sites

Introduction to Google’s AI Overviews

Google’s AI Overviews (AIO) have undergone significant changes in March 2025, as revealed by new data from BrightEdge. This expansion is not only in terms of size but also in how traffic is distributed across search results. The analysis indicates that deep, specialized content is more likely to be cited than homepages, showing that AIO is becoming more precise in its answers.

What Do These Changes Mean?

This shift aligns with Google’s concepts of Predictive Summaries and Grounding Links, which were recently shared with marketers. Google has traditionally favored precise answers to questions, which homepages often cannot provide. The data reflects the kind of precise linking displayed in AIO, emphasizing the importance of detailed content.

Expansion of AI Overview Size

In the first two weeks of March, Google expanded the pixel height of AIO by 18.26%. While this might reduce the outbound links of organic search results, it’s crucial to note that AIO also includes outbound links that are highly precise and contextually relevant. The expansion was not uniform across all industries, with notable increases in:

  • Travel: +39.49%
  • B2B Tech: +37.13%
  • Education: +35.49%
  • Finance: +32.89%

Strategic Response for SEOs and Publishers

To adapt to these changes, publishers and SEOs should monitor performance metrics to track changes in traffic, impressions, CTRs, and clicks. Identifying sales or revenue trends is crucial, as these are the most important metrics. Creating citable content is valuable, but Google is summarizing content and linking to where users can read more. Being aware of user trends and anticipating them is key, including understanding the context of a user’s search.

Importance of In-Depth, Specialized Content

Google AIO shows a preference for deep-linked content, with 82.5% of clicks going to pages two or more clicks deep from the homepage. Homepages accounted for less than 0.5% of! all clicks. Additionally, 86% of cited pages were ranked for only one keyword, often high-volume, presenting an opportunity for high traffic volume keyword traffic.

Implications for Technical SEO and Content Optimization

Full site indexing is critical for AI Overviews to ensure every page is available to be cited. Even older content may gain value if reviewed and updated to reflect current information. Google has been citing deeper content for years, and optimizing inner pages is now more important than ever.

Takeaways

The key points from the data include:

  • Google’s AI Overviews are rapidly expanding in visual size on the SERP.
  • Industries like Travel, B2B Tech, Education, and Finance are experiencing the fastest AI Overview growth.
  • Deeper, more specific content is favored for AI citations over homepages.
  • Pages cited in AI Overviews often surface for just one keyword, frequently high-volume.
  • Technical SEO and full-site indexing are essential for brand visibility in AI-driven search.

Conclusion

Google’s AI Overviews are not just expanding in size but also improving the contextual relevance of outbound links. Optimizing for AIO requires keeping older content fresh and up-to-date to remain relevant for users. By understanding these changes and adapting strategies, SEOs and publishers can better navigate the evolving landscape of search and improve their online visibility.
